Compressor

Today the dive bottle compressor was christened successfully. It put 200 bar into a scuba tank. Yesterday I spent most of the day servicing the engine and generator. It wasn't so tiring when that's what I did every day! Of course I had to spend some time in the bottom of two deep lockers looking for a special oil pipe to suck the oil out, and of course I started in the wrong one! Food is gradually moving onto the boat, as is clothing and spare bits and pieces. All I have to do is remember where I put everything and then make a storage plan. Next up is a sail with some crew who haven't sailed on BlueFlyer before and then a Man Overboard drill with Wendy. Wendy is a life size dummy who weighs in at about 80 kilos when wet! This makes the drill a bit more lifelike than picking up a fender, just not as easy! Following that is a lift out to clean up underneath and wax and polish the topsides and deck areas. Then back in. Departure is in about 4 weeks time, it's getting close now.
